Function AVAILABILITY_CHECK pattern details

In-order to call this FM within your sap programs, simply using the below ABAP pattern details to trigger the function call...or see the full ABAP code listing at the end of this article. You can simply cut and paste this code into your ABAP progrom as it is, including variable declarations.
CALL FUNCTION 'AVAILABILITY_CHECK'"NOTRANSL: ATP: Verfügbarkeitsprüfung intern
EXPORTING
* P_SCHEDSH = "
* P_SCHEDTR = "

CHANGING
* P_ATPCA = "Control Parameters
* P_ATPCB = "
* P_ATPCC = "

TABLES
* P_ATPALLX = "
* P_ATPPLANTX = "Plant Data
* P_ATPREX = "
* P_ATPSDUX = "
* P_ATPSOPX = "
* P_ATPSSPX = "
* P_ATPTERMX = "ATP: Shipping and Transportation Scheduling Dates/Times
* P_ATPREQTERMX = "
* P_MDVEX = "
* P_MDVEX_R3 = "
* P_MDVEX_APO = "
* P_ATPASSRESX = "
* P_QTDERGX = "
* P_QTDOBJX = "
* P_QTDQTYX = "
* P_T441VX = "Scope of Check
* P_TMVFX = "Availability Check Control
* P_ATPDIAX = "
* P_ATPDIAWX = "
* P_QUOT_CHX = "
* P_QUOT_VBX = "
* P_ATPRG_OUTX = "
* P_ATPASSX = "
* P_ATP_GRP = "
* P_ATP_GRPMB = "
P_ATPCSX = "Requirements Table
* P_ATPCSX_R3 = "
* P_ATPDSX = "
* P_ATPFIELDX = "
* P_ATPMATX = "
* P_ATPMATX_R3 = "

EXCEPTIONS
ERROR = 1
.




Customer Function user exits

Below is a list of CUSTOMER FUNCTION exit user exits that are available within this program and maybe relevant for this FM.
EXIT_SAPLATPC_001 Processing Requirements Table Before Calling Actual Check
EXIT_SAPLATPC_002 Processing Results of Actual Check
